PMI is an Equal Opportunity Employer. PMI is headquartered in Stamford, Conn., and its U.S. affiliates have more than 2,300 employees. PMI has been an entirely separate company from Altria and Philip Morris USA since 2008. PMI’s affiliates first entered the U.S. market following the company’s acquisition of Swedish Match in late 2022. Philip Morris International and its U.S. affiliates are working to deliver a smoke-free future.
